Job Summary

We are seeking a data platform engineer who will be responsible for responsible for designing, deploying, automating, and supporting enterprise data platform infrastructure built on Cloudera Data Platform (CDP). The role emphasizes platform reliability, automation, and operational excellence by leveraging Ansible to provision, configure, patch, and manage large-scale Hadoop and cloud-based data environments. Working closely with infrastructure, security, DevOps, and data engineering teams, the engineer ensures the platform remains secure, highly available, scalable, and optimized to support critical financial data processing and analytics workloads.

Key Responsibilities

  • Deploy, administer, and maintain Cloudera Data Platform (CDP) clusters across development, testing, and production environments.
  • Automate infrastructure provisioning, software installation, configuration management, and patching using Ansible playbooks and roles.
  • Monitor platform health, troubleshoot performance issues, and optimize Hadoop ecosystem services.
  • Perform cluster upgrades, capacity planning, disaster recovery testing, and lifecycle management.
  • Implement security controls including Kerberos, LDAP/Active Directory integration, TLS, and role-based access control.
  • Collaborate with data engineering and application teams to support ingestion, processing, and analytics workloads.
  • Develop operational automation and CI/CD workflows to improve platform efficiency and reduce manual effort.
  • Maintain system documentation, standard operating procedures, and automation artifacts.
  • Ensure platform compliance with enterprise security, governance, and regulatory standards.
  • Participate in 24 hrs on-call support in rotation (secondary and primary Pager duty).
